Mini Cherry Cheesecake Recipe

- 1⅔ cups vanilla wafer cookie crumbs
- 3 Tablespoons butter melted
- 2 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ese softened
- ¾ cup sugar
- 2 eggs
- 1 teaspoon l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 1 (21 ounce) can cherry pie filling
Preheat oven to 350 degrees and line miniature muffin tins with paper liners.
Mix together the crushed vanilla wafers and melted butter until fully incorporated and press about 3/4 teaspoon of the crushed vanilla wafer mixture into each paper cup.
In a large bowl, beat cream cheese, sugar, eggs, lemon juice and vanilla until light and fluffy.
Fill each miniature muffin liner with cream cheese mixture, almost to the top.
Place pans in the oven and bake for about 15 minutes.
Let cool and top with a teaspoonful of cherry pie filling (or you other favorite flavor of pie filling, fresh fruit, or other cheesecake topping).
